Instead, I have a picture of a few of our art supply organizers. These little cans are must-haves in our school. If there isn't a place for EVERYTHING to go, then nothing would ever get put in it's place.
I've had these cans for a long time-- probably about 7-8 years now.. They've moved with us several times and I would be lost without them. They are made out of simple tin cans (washed and dried) covered in cute scrapbook paper. There are several more cans for colored pencils, markers, pastels, sharpeners, etc. Crayons go in a BIG bin because a tin can would never suffice. The kids make messes quickly, but with labeled cans, there are no excuses for not cleaning up... and that makes life at home so much more enjoyable.I was planning on scanning a bit of their art work tonight, but some of it isn't dry yet and I need to put some socks on my cold feet.
